The most notable advantage of Mysterium's P2P model is its access to a vast pool of residential IP addresses. Traditional VPNs often use data center IPs, which are easily identified, frequently blocked by streaming services, and often trigger CAPTCHAs. By using a network of nodes from real households, Mysterium VPN provides over 19,000 residential IPs across 100+ countries. This makes you appear as a legitimate, local user, drastically reducing the chance of being blocked and bypassing geo-restrictions with far greater ease.
